                            • Originally posted by Naveen1985 View Post
                              hello everyone
                              soon i will be buying zma-r for me so friends please put some some light on mileage part of the bike i mean how much mileage i can expect from karizma zma-r in normal city conditions and highway...???
                              and also tell me will it be easy maintain karizma in comparison to rtr 180 or not...???
                              +1 to what @anmol_1990 said. Regarding maintenance, Just give it for regular service and it will not give problem. Mine is 20+k now. All I did in that period are change in..
                              1. clutch cable
                              2. speedo cable
                              3. One brake bulb
                              4. Disk pads
                              5. Air filter
                              6. Fork oil
                              7. Rear Brake light switch

                              Note: all changes are only once till date. Everything else is stock.
                              Considering I rode the bike "daily" through the entire monsoon. It comes as no surprise that rusts have accumulated in the clutch and speedo cable causing it to fail.

                              How does this fare compare to other motorcycle, you decide.
